The latest officially reported population of Denmark was 6,009,169 in 2025 vs 5,413,596 people in Palestine in 2025.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Denmark's population is 6,042,125 people compared to 5,563,879 in Palestine.

Population statistics:

  • Denmark's population is 1.09 times bigger than Palestine's.
  • Denmark is ranked the 114th most populous country in the world, while Palestine is the 121st.
  • The countries together account for 0.14% of the world: 0.07% for Denmark vs 0.07% for Palestine.
  • For the last 10 years, Denmark has had an average growth rate of +0.57% per year vs +2.39% in Palestine.
  • Since 2006, the population of Denmark has increased from 5.44M people to 6.04M (11.1% growth), while Palestine has grown from 3.41M to 5.56M (63.3% growth).

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Denmark increased by 290,738 people (a 5.35% growth), while Palestine gained 960,754 people (a 28.2% growth).

For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Denmark gained 314,115 people (a 5.48% growth), while Palestine's population increased by 1,196,791 people (a 27.4% growth).

Denmark was ranked 108th most populous country in 2006 and is 114th in 2026. Palestine was ranked 127th in 2006 and ranked 121st now.

The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that in 24 years (in 2050) Denmark's population will grow by 1.7% to 6,145,108 people with a rank change from 114th to 120th. The population of Palestine will increase by 47.5% to 8,205,177 people and rank change from 121st to 112th.

Denmark is projected to reach its peak in 2043 at 6.15M people compared to the peak of 11.2M people in 2100 for Palestine.

Over the last 10 years, 14% of the population change in Denmark is from natural causes (a gain of 46,182 people) and 86% is from migration (a gain of 283,245 people). In Palestine 85.8% is from natural causes (a gain of 1,206,216 people) and 14.2% is from migration (a loss of 198,888 people).

As of 2024, 847,475 residents or 14.2% of the population were not native-born in Denmark, compared to 272,481 people or 5% in Palestine.
